Re: Dreyfus Et Cie Swiss Made
It’s 25.6mm. It has a stop lever that interferes with the fourth wheel and a floating seconds pinion. It’s an extremely complicated answer to a non complication movement. No wonder it went kaput! Meanwhile I’ve removed the stop lever and made it a two hand watch - problem solved it now runs like a boss.
